About The Arc of Massachusetts

The Arc of Massachusetts' mission is to enhance the lives of people with intellectual and developmental disabilities, including autism, and their families.;We fulfill this through advocacy for community supports and services that foster social inclusion, self-determination, and equity across all aspects of society.;We provide systems level advocacy and education.
